How to use syslog to monitor qmail log


Hi,

I currently just setup Qmail taoster as our company email server, but I facing a problem that I unable to export the qmail log to our company log server because it using multilog to catch all the qmail log.

May I know what is the how can I export the qmail log out and send to my centralized log server?

Thanks

As I recall there are a couple of log utils for qmail. As you mentioned "multilog" and the other is called "splogger". If you use splogger you can then use your central logging server by setting it up in your /etc/syslog.conf file. Try googling on "qmail + splogger"
